What factor most affects the working time of polysulfide impression materials?

The working time of polysulfide impression materials is most significantly influenced by room temperature. Polysulfide pastes undergo a polymerization reaction that is affected by temperature; as the temperature rises, the curing process accelerates, leading to a shorter working time. Conversely, lower temperatures slow down the chemical reaction, extending the working time available for the clinician to manipulate the material before it sets.

Humidity levels may have some impact on the overall performance and setting characteristics of impression materials, but the direct and most substantial influence comes from temperature. The type of tray used and the thickness of the material applied can also affect the impression-taking process, but they do not primarily dictate the working time. Thus, understanding the significance of temperature in the context of polysulfide materials is crucial for clinical practice.
